#06d01a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#06d01a is composed of 2.4% red, 81.6% green and 10.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.5%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 125.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 42%. #06d01a color hex could be obtained by blending #0cff34 with #00a100.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

Shades and Tints of #06d01a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011102 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#06d01a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696d69 is the less saturated color, while #06d01a is the most saturated one.
